🎉科普小课堂汉明码的秘密 📏
•
2025-03-13 02:18:36
摘要 大家好!今天我们要聊聊一种特别有趣的编码方式——汉明码!💡 汉明码是一种用于检测和纠正单比特错误的线性纠错码。如果汉明码的长度是 ...
大家好!今天我们要聊聊一种特别有趣的编码方式——汉明码!💡 汉明码是一种用于检测和纠正单比特错误的线性纠错码。如果汉明码的长度是 n,那么它会产生一个 (n,k) 的汉明码,其中满足条件:n = 2ᵐ - 1,而 m ≥ 3。
例如,当 m=3 时,我们可以得到 n=7 和 k=4 的汉明码(7,4)汉明码。这意味着,我们用4位数据位和3位校验位来构建这个编码系统。听起来是不是很神奇?✨
为什么我们需要汉明码呢?因为在信息传输过程中,难免会出现一些小错误,比如数据被干扰导致某个比特发生变化。汉明码通过增加冗余的校验位,在接收端可以快速定位并修复这些错误,从而确保数据的完整性!🌐
总结一下,汉明码就像是信息世界里的“守护者”,默默保护着我们的数据安全!👏 如果你觉得这篇文章有趣,记得点赞支持哦!🌟
版权声明:本文由用户上传,如有侵权请联系删除!
标签: